What is the difference between crown reduction and crown thinning?

Crown reduction reduces the overall size of a tree by shortening its branches, helping to manage height and spread. Crown thinning removes selected branches from within the canopy to let in more light and reduce wind resistance, without significantly changing the tree's overall shape. Both are carried out in line with British Standard BS 3998.

Do I need permission to carry out tree work in Bromley?

Yes, if your tree is protected by a Tree Preservation Order (TPO) or sits within a Conservation Area. In either case, you will need to notify the London Borough of Bromley before work begins. How do I know if a tree on my property needs attention?

Common signs include dead or hanging branches, significant leaning, fungal growth at the base, bark damage, or branches that are overhanging buildings, fences, or public areas. If you are unsure, we can carry out a site assessment and recommend the appropriate course of action.

How often should trees be inspected or maintained?

For most residential and commercial sites, an annual inspection is recommended as a baseline. Trees on high-footfall sites such as schools, housing developments, or managed estates may require more frequent checks to meet health and safety obligations.
